Exploring Named Entity Recognition Potential and the Value of Tailored Natural Language Processing Pipelines for
Veysel Kocaman1, Fu-Yuan Cheng2, Julio Bonis1
1John Snow Labs Inc, Lewes, DE, United States.
This study optimized named entity recognition (NER) for clinical notes, achieving high precision in identifying medical terms and their presence in patients, improving clinical decision support.
Area of Science:
- Natural Language Processing
- Clinical Informatics
- Biomedical Data Science
Background:
- Clinical notes contain unstructured patient data, posing challenges for analysis due to medical jargon and ambiguity.
- Real-time data extraction for clinical decision support tools is complicated by this unstructured nature.
- Named Entity Recognition (NER) is crucial for identifying key patient information within clinical text.
Purpose of the Study:
- To evaluate the data curation, technology, and workflow of a named entity recognition (NER) pipeline for clinical notes.
- To assess the performance of NER models and an NER assertion model in identifying and classifying clinical entities.
- To improve the accuracy of clinical decision support tools through enhanced natural language processing.
Main Methods:
- Utilized Spark NLP clinical pretrained NER models on 138,250 clinical notes from 5000 patients.
- Collected progress care, radiology, and pathology notes, measuring various performance metrics.
- Evaluated NER precision and assertion model precision/recall against expert annotations.
Main Results:
- Achieved excellent NER precision, peaking at 0.989 for procedures, and assertion model accuracy of 0.889.
- Identified long-tail distributions in note characteristics and entity density.
- Progress care notes demonstrated significantly higher entity density compared to radiology and pathology notes.
Conclusions:
- Specialized NER models and pipeline setups are essential for different clinical note types.
- Further research should include diverse clinical notes like discharge summaries and psychiatric evaluations.
- Tailoring NLP approaches enhances performance across varied clinical scenarios.

Nursing Clinical Information System
A Nursing Clinical Information System (NCIS) is a specialized type of healthcare information system tailored to meet the unique needs of nursing practice. It incorporates the principles of nursing informatics to streamline information management and improve the quality of care delivery.
